parts needed for head gasket job 89' 740 T 700

Well I did a compression test yesterday and sure enough that bang was the head gasket going,#1 and #4 have 150 psi and #2 and #3 have 50 psi; so I bet that the bridge between them is toast.Who makes the best head gasket and or gasket kit to use and does the head bolts have to be replaced?Can I pull the head without removing the ex manifold by disconnecting the turbo from the down pipe or is it better to remove the manifold?I have been soaking the studs with PB blaster for a couple of days.
I also should probably replace the turbo oil return pipe seals as well,I am going to replace the distributer assembly,it's is original with 165k on it and it leaks badly, IPS has a rebuilt one for I think $180.00.Is the VX cam a good cam to install or the new "turbo cam" from IPD?They have specs like(turbo cam) IN+ EX lift .466 and 256 duration and overlap 32 or (vx) IN .452 and EX .424 duration 245(in) and 236(ex) with overlap 18.5 ,how is the idle quality and how well does this work with a auto trans;I already have a adjustable cam gear set at 2 degree advance.Thanks for all the valuable info!

parts needed for head gasket job 89' 740 T 700

The "valve job" gasket kit I used for my '89 didn't have a water pump gasket but it should surely be replaced. Maybe do the pump also if it's over 75K miles old. If your head is not too warped and can be resurfaced I would recommend also replaceing the rubber devices on the valve stems that quiet the valves. They're probably pretty dried out and flattened by now. Be sure to suck all the oil and coolant out of the bolt holes. The o-rings on the distributor shaft aren't too hard to replace and are alot cheaper than a new one.

parts needed for head gasket job 89' 740 T 700

Head bolts may be reused several times, so unless you think the head's been off a lot, new ones aren't necessary.
I'm a fan of Victor-Reinz gaskets, myself.

parts needed for head gasket job 89' 740 T 700

FCP Groton has the Scantech kit. Use that with a Felpro head gasket. Get new head bolts. May be a good time to replace the water pump while it is all off along with timing belt and seals.

Remove the exhaust. Should come off easy with the PB Blaster that you have used.

When I did mine on the 92 745t (RIP) - I did not replace the oil return gasket (very clean motor - well maintained) - but it is recommended. Actually one thing to really make sure of is the return tube itself, as it can get clogged. From what I have seen, many just replace it.

Others will have to address the cam info.
